+Subject: proc: Track /proc/$pid/attr/ opener mm_struct
+
+From: Kees Cook <keescook@chromium.org>
+
+commit 591a22c14d3f45cc38bd1931c593c221df2f1881 upstream.
+
+Commit bfb819ea20ce ("proc: Check /proc/$pid/attr/ writes against file opener")
+tried to make sure that there could not be a confusion between the opener of
+a /proc/$pid/attr/ file and the writer. It used struct cred to make sure
+the privileges didn't change. However, there were existing cases where a more
+privileged thread was passing the opened fd to a differently privileged thread
+(during container setup). Instead, use mm_struct to track whether the opener
+and writer are still the same process. (This is what several other proc files
+already do, though for different reasons.)
